Rain Flower Agates
Yangtze River, China

  Those colorful and strongly patterned agates were found along the shores of Yangtze River coming from the source somewhere up in the Himalayas Mountains on the side of Tibet and many agates have been broken and worn into well rounded flat pebbles. The characteristics of the agates are comparable to those of Brazilian Agates, Laguna agates and Lake Superior Agates. Some agates display the colors and patterns so well that it's not necessary to polish them while some agates would need some grinding and polishing to remove the crescent-like fractures hiding the patterns. So it tend to be hard to decide whether to grind and polish an agate or not considering the possible of revealing any fractures that are not noticeable in their rough forms. Like Lake Superior Agates, they tend to look best in water-filled jars.
    Supposedly, Chinese government declared the Rain Flower Agates as national treasures and restricted any exporting of those agates outside China even there had been some sales via Ebay and other online sites
